Yeah dude is correct as he normally is. Nolva is a SERM selective estrogen receptor modulator there are a couple types of serms one for bone one for uteran or something like that cant remember. It works by occupying the space in the breast tissue so that the estrogen cant get in there and cause problems or gyno. Nolva does nothing to lower actual estrogen though just in the breast tissue, and it also raises testtosterone a small amount therefore causing a rise in estrogen in the body but since it cant on its own keep the estrogen down you still get a rise.
AI's actually bind with the aromatizing enzyme therefore not allowing the test to convert into estrogen, it cannot surpress it completely but enough to keep the levels within the normal ranges. Aromasin and Adex are the most common, im a big fan of aromasin its a suicidal steroidal inhibitor and it will not have any rebound estrogen problems like adex might, in laymens terms think of it as aromasin stops the aromatize enzyme at its source and shuts it down permanently but adex only stops it temporarily, hopefully that makes sense.
